the source files are labelled vertices from 20 subjects:

-T1s were labelled using an MNI software
-Surfaces were created in FreeSurfer and surface overlays of the labels were created using mri_vol2surf
-Surface overlays were registered to fsaverage using mri_surf2surf and then averaged to create a probability map, originally using "mri_average"

So, essentially the overlays are binary files of my labels I believe  - I can send one over if you wish.
